The Role of Risk Assessment
Before engaging in any high-stakes activity, careful risk assessment is vital. This isn't about eliminating risk entirely – that's impossible in a casino – but rather about understanding and managing it. Sophisticated gamblers employ a variety of techniques to assess probability, analyze potential outcomes, and determine acceptable levels of loss. They don't bet impulsively; their actions are based on logical reasoning and a calculated understanding of the game's dynamics. The ability to objectively evaluate risk separates the successful gambler from those who are simply relying on luck. This also involves understanding bankroll management – the practice of allocating funds specifically for gambling and adhering to strict spending limits.
| Game | Typical Risk Level | Skill Component | Potential Reward |
|---|---|---|---|
| Blackjack | Moderate | High – Strategy, Card Counting | Moderate to High |
| Poker (Texas Hold'em) | High | Very High – Bluffing, Reading Opponents | Very High |
| Roulette | Low to Moderate | Low – Primarily chance, with some betting strategy | Moderate |
| Baccarat | Moderate | Low to Moderate – Pattern recognition, betting strategy | Moderate to High |
These risk assessments often involve complex calculations and a deep understanding of game theory. Players often seek to identify situations where their expected value – the average amount they can expect to win or lose per bet – is positive. This requires a keen analytical mind and a willingness to walk away when the odds are unfavorable.

Strategies for Success in Popular Casino Games
While luck undoubtedly plays a role in casino gaming, employing sound strategies can significantly improve a player’s chances of winning. Different games require different approaches. In blackjack, for example, mastering basic strategy – a set of statistically optimal plays based on the player's hand and the dealer's upcard – is crucial. Card counting, though more complex and often frowned upon by casinos, can further enhance a player's edge. In poker, a deep understanding of hand rankings, bluffing techniques, and opponent psychology is essential. Successful poker players are adept at reading tells, managing their bankroll, and making calculated decisions under pressure. Roulette, being primarily a game of chance, has fewer strategies that can guarantee a win, but players can employ betting systems to manage their risk and potentially increase their profits.
Bankroll Management Techniques
Effective bankroll management is perhaps the most important skill for any serious casino player. It involves setting a budget for gambling and adhering to it strictly, regardless of wins or losses. A common rule of thumb is to never bet more than a small percentage of your bankroll on a single wager—typically between 1% and 5%. Players should also define their stop-loss and take-profit levels, knowing when to walk away from the table. Diversifying your bets across different games can also help to mitigate risk. The goal of bankroll management isn’t necessarily to guarantee a win, but to ensure that you can withstand losing streaks and remain in the game for the long term.
- Set a Budget: Determine how much you’re willing to lose before you start playing.
- Define Stop-Loss Levels: Know when to walk away if you experience significant losses.
- Establish Take-Profit Levels: Know when to cash out when you’re winning.
- Diversify Your Bets: Spread your risk across different games and bet types.
- Avoid Chasing Losses: Resist the temptation to increase your bets in an attempt to recoup lost money.
Disciplined bankroll management separates recreational gamblers from those who approach casino gaming as a serious endeavor, providing structure and minimizing the potential for catastrophic losses.
